Kenturah Davis + Desmond Lewis
Crosstown Arts, West Gallery, Crosstown Concourse 1350 Concourse Ave., Memphis, TN, United StatesSeed Space + Delta Axis present: Kenturah Davis + Desmond Lewis
Memphis artist Desmond Lewis and Kenturah Davis (an artist working between Los Angeles, New Haven, and Accra, Ghana) were selected by Delta Axis and Locate Arts/Seed Space to exhibit their work together based on their innovative sensitivity to material, their exploration of social and relational content, and the critical acclaim associated with their work.
Opening: Friday, Feb. 15, 6-8 pm
On view: February 15-March 10
Panel discussion: Saturday, Feb. 16, 2 pm -

Shoot & Splice: Gabe Mayhan on Cinematography
Crosstown Arts East Atrium 1350 Concourse Avenue, Memphis, TN, United StatesGabe Mayhan is a cinematographer who shoots features, documentaries, shorts, television shows, and commercials. Join Gabe as he discusses setting up shots, camera and lens choices, lighting, working with directors, directing documentaries, creating a sustainable career as a cinematographer in a fly-over state, and his involvement in the Arkansas Film Society.
Shoot & Splice is a monthly forum for film makers presented by Indie Memphis & Crosstown Arts.

The Amazing Adventures of LadyBug Lady and Beetle Boy
Crosstown Concourse, Big Stair 1350 Concourse Ave., 2nd floor Central Atrium, Memphis, TN, United StatesCome enjoy "The Amazing Adventures of LadyBug Lady and Beetle Boy," an original children's story featuring audience participation and musical accompaniment by members of the Memphis Symphony Orchestra.
Created by MSO principal oboist Joseph Salvalaggio, Babu Press performances use classical music to help kids develop an appreciation for the arts and foster a love of reading. The performances are entertaining for audiences of all ages, from toddlers to adults.
This performance features MSO musicians Rena Feller (clarinet), Michael Scott (bassoon), and Joseph Salvalaggio (oboe) and narrated by Todd Berry.
